Why does my 1-year-old keep waking up at night?

There are several reasons why a 1-year-old may keep waking up at night, including teething discomfort, hunger, separation anxiety, or a disrupted sleep schedule. It is important to establish a bedtime routine and address any underlying issues to help improve your child's sleep.

Why does my 1-year-old keep waking up during the night?

There are several reasons why a 1-year-old may keep waking up during the night, including teething, hunger, discomfort, separation anxiety, or a disrupted sleep schedule. It is important to establish a bedtime routine and address any potential underlying issues to help improve your child's sleep patterns. Consulting with a pediatrician may also provide additional insights and guidance.
